30K a day on advertisements with a 2% CTR.
Gives you averagely 10 players in the game every minute.
With sponsorships, your CTR would definitely be lower, but the results should be generally better since more people see them.

In your opinion: is it better with a budget of 10000R to put 1000R every day for 10 days or to do 5000R on 2 days, or 10000R in one day?
10K wouldn’t get you a playerbase whatever you do.
It means, after that you stopped advertising, your game will drop back to 0 concurrent.
If you got a good CTR, I would do 1K first to get some good ratings and then 9K, if you’re lucky your game might get a spike.
